The Process of Dermal Filler Injections
Consultation
Before undergoing dermal filler injections, a consultation with a qualified practitioner is essential. During this consultation, the practitioner will:
- Assess your medical history and any allergies.
- Discuss your aesthetic goals and expectations.
- Examine your facial structure and skin condition.
- Recommend the appropriate type and amount of filler for your needs.
- Explain the procedure, potential risks, and aftercare instructions.
Preparation
On the day of the procedure, the following preparations are typically made:
- Cleansing: The treatment area is thoroughly cleaned to prevent infection.
- Numbing: A topical anesthetic or ice pack may be applied to minimize discomfort during the injection process.
Injection Procedure
The injection procedure is relatively quick, typically taking between 15 to 60 minutes, depending on the treatment area. The steps involved are:
- Marking: The practitioner may mark the injection sites on your face.
- Injection: Using a fine needle or cannula, the practitioner injects the dermal filler into the targeted areas.
- Shaping: The filler is gently massaged and shaped to ensure even distribution and natural-looking results.
- Observation: The practitioner observes the immediate effects and makes any necessary adjustments.

Characteristics of Dermal Fillers
Different types of dermal fillers possess unique characteristics, making them suitable for various applications:
- Hyaluronic Acid (HA) Fillers: Known for their hydrating properties, HA fillers are commonly used for lip augmentation, nasolabial folds, and cheek enhancement.
- Calcium Hydroxyl apatite: Provides natural-looking results for deeper wrinkles and facial contouring.
- Poly-L-Lactic Acid: Stimulates collagen production for gradual volume restoration and skin tightening.
- Polymethylmethacrylate (PMMA): Contains tiny beads that provide structural support, making it ideal for treating deeper wrinkles and scars.
Expectations During the Procedure
During the procedure, patients can expect:
- Mild Discomfort: Some patients may experience a slight pinch or stinging sensation during the injection.
- Immediate Changes: Visible changes in facial contours and volume can be noticed right away.
- Temporary Redness or Swelling: Mild redness, swelling, or bruising at the injection sites is common but usually subsides within a few days.
Expectations After the Procedure
Immediate Post-Treatment
- Swelling and Redness: Mild swelling and redness at the injection sites are normal and should subside within 24-48 hours.
- Bruising: Minor bruising may occur and can last for a few days to a week.
- Tenderness: Some tenderness or sensitivity in the treated areas is expected.
Aftercare Instructions
To ensure optimal results and minimize side effects, follow these aftercare tips:
- Avoid Touching: Refrain from touching or massaging the treated areas to prevent displacement of the filler.
- Stay Hydrated: Drink plenty of water to help maintain skin hydration.
- Avoid Heat: Avoid exposure to extreme heat (e.g., saunas, hot tubs) for at least 24-48 hours.
- Limit Physical Activity: Avoid strenuous exercise and activities that increase blood flow to the face for 24 hours.
- Use Cold Compresses: Applying a cold compress can help reduce swelling and bruising.
Long-Term Expectations
- Gradual Improvement: The full effects of some fillers, particularly those that stimulate collagen production, may take a few weeks to become fully apparent.
- Duration of Results: The longevity of results varies depending on the type of filler used, the treatment area, and individual metabolism. Generally, results can last from 6 months to 2 years.
- Maintenance Treatments: To maintain desired results, follow-up treatments are recommended as the filler gradually dissolves over time.
